The Problem: The "Moving Target" of Hobbies
I got into golf a few years ago. It’s a great hobby because it forces you to touch grass and get your mind off the code. Naturally, I started looking into launch monitors—devices that track your shot so you can practice in your garage or hook up to a simulator running off a gaming PC.
The problem? The shopping process is a nightmare.
Launch monitors are wildly different. You have the $400 options (like the Garmin R10) that work surprisingly well, and then you have $20,000+ enterprise-grade units. Some use radar, some use high-speed cameras. Some require subscriptions to unlock basic data, others are one-time purchases. Settling on "how good" you need the device to be is a moving target that can drive you crazy.
There wasn’t a single, clean place to compare all these options exhaustively.
The Solution: Finite Scope, Immediate Utility
I decided to build a comparison site. This project passed my new "commit" criteria for three reasons:
- It solves a messy information problem. There aren't that many launch monitors in existence, but there are enough to make the data overwhelming. It was possible for me to be exhaustive, making the site immediately useful to anyone else in my position.
- Zero Overhead. It’s a React/Vite project. It’s static. I can host it for free/cheap. If a thousand bots hit it tomorrow, I don’t have to stress about a server bill spiking.
- Modern Build Process. I didn't want to spend weeks setting up boilerplate. I built the initial version from a singular prompt in Google AI Studio, then downloaded the project and refined it with a combo of manual coding and AI assistance.
When I say "solves a problem" — I do consider that a high bar. If people don't need the project because they can just use search or AI to figure it out, that's one thing. However, I found this alone to be a wholly unsatisfying solution because of the nature of the information that needs to be accurately cross-compared.
I used AI to help research the monitors, too. I found that a collaboration between manual research and AI was necessary to get an accurate list—there are very few standards in the golf tech world, so you need a human eye to verify the hallucinations, but the AI deep research helps aggregate the chaos.

The Verdict
So, when is a side project worth committing to?
For me, it’s when the utility-to-maintenance ratio is heavily weighted toward utility. If I can build it quickly (thanks to vibe-coding tools to get a quick start on the thing), host it cheaply, and it solves a specific problem today without requiring me to monitor a server tomorrow, it’s a go.
